The following form is an example of a release given by a responsible party to an automobile accident prior to the filing of a lawsuit.

Los Angeles California Settlement Agreement and Release — Lawsuit not Filed refers to a legal document that outlines the terms and conditions agreed upon by the parties involved in a potential lawsuit in Los Angeles, California. This agreement is reached before the actual filing of a lawsuit, with the intention of resolving the dispute without resorting to litigation. In the Los Angeles California Settlement Agreement and Release — Lawsuit not Filed, the parties involved typically agree to release any potential claims against each other in exchange for certain concessions or compensation. This agreement details the specific terms, such as the settlement amount, payment schedule, confidentiality clauses, and any other provisions suitable for the specific case. It is important to note that each settlement agreement is unique and tailored to the specific circumstances of the case. Consulting with an attorney experienced in the relevant area of law is crucial to ensure that the agreement adequately protects the interests of all parties involved.
